操作系统管理的是虚拟存储,在操作系统笔记:(三)虚拟内存分配我曾谈过虚拟存储,即OS将逻辑地址转化为物理地址的过程,这部分是软件(OS)完成的,实际上,在硬件层我们还有Cache缓存做命中工作,提高访问效率,两者结合就构成了CPU的完整访存过程。简单的说,分以下几步:
- 操作系统的存储管理(虚拟存储)将逻辑地址转化为物理地址(这里面也有缓存,TLB页表缓存)
- 看Cache能否命中,命中则直接访存,否则到内存中去取
完整过程可看下图

声明:本站部分文章及图片源自用户投稿,如本站任何资料有侵权请您尽早请联系jinwei@zod.com.cn进行处理,非常感谢!